Optocoupler Series Advantages: The 6N136W belongs to a family of devices that utilize an LED to transmit information optically to a photodetector, which then converts the light back into an electrical signal. This series is renowned for its ability to provide both signal transmission and electrical isolation simultaneously, ensuring that the input and output remain electrically independent.
2. Pin Configuration and Operational Scheme: The 6N136W is commonly available in an 8-pin package, with each pin playing a crucial role in its functionality. Pins 1 (Anode) and 2 (Cathode) are allocated to the LED, facilitating the input side of the optical isolation process. Pin 3 may be left unconnected (NC), serving no specific operational purpose, whereas Pin 4 is typically connected to the ground (GND) of the output circuit. Pins 5 (Collector) and 6 (Emitter) pertain to the phototransistor, crucial for relaying the output signal. Pin 7, if applicable, offers a connection to the phototransistor's base, potentially allowing for enhanced control over its responsiveness, with Pin 8 generally being NC.
3. Power Application and Grounding Practices: Operating the 6N136W involves applying a forward current to the LED, thereby initiating the optocoupling process. This action necessitates a precise balance of the LED's forward voltage and the phototransistor's collector-emitter voltage, ensuring efficient and effective optical coupling for signal transmission.
4. Signal Transmission Proficiency: The essence of the 6N136W's application is in its proficient ability to convey signals across its optical isolation barrier. This is achieved by modulating the input signal through the LED, which is then accurately translated back into an electrical signal by the phototransistor, maintaining high fidelity in signal integrity.
5. System Reliability Enhancement via Isolation: The 6N136W significantly bolsters system reliability and safety by providing robust electrical isolation. This feature is critical for mitigating the risks associated with electrical noise and ensuring stable operation across various electronic applications.
